10. Get the Lighting Right. When it comes to any room, the lighting is a crucial factor in your cozy minimalist home. If you get it right, your room will feel bright, spacious, airy, and inviting. But if you go for too harsh lights, it can be overwhelming or intimidating. So, you’ll struggle to relax.
9. Bring in Interest. Minimalist home decor ideas for a dining room by Decorilla designer, Ana A. Tactile décor is a sure way to dress up a minimalist interior. Wood and leather or steal and boucle, for instance, bring another layer of texture in a design. It creates contrast without being overwhelming.
